Awarded on:
September 18th, 1940
Awarded for the successes of his Gruppe in the Norwegian Campaign, Battle of France and Battle of Britain. His Gruppe had sunk a total of 40000 GRT of enemy shipping by the time he was awarded the Knight’s Cross and had damaged many other ships as well (including a battleship during the Norwegian Campaign).
